02/05/1969 concert was not in Omaha! It was in Kansas City, KS, Soldier's and Sailor's Memorial Hall , 7th and Barnett as chronicled on the following link:
http://www.archive.org/details/gd69-02-05.sbd.cotsman.8993.sbeok.shnf

I was there and still have my ticket stub.
One of the best performances of "And We Bid You Goodnight" was performed that night.
